A day trip to Elephanta Caves is a fantastic choice for a family-friendly adventure. Here's an ideal itinerary for your day:

Morning: Start your day early to beat the crowds and catch a ferry from the Gateway of India to Elephanta Island. The ferry ride itself is a fun experience for the whole family, offering beautiful views of the Mumbai skyline and the Arabian Sea.

Upon reaching Elephanta Island, you'll be greeted by lush greenery and a sense of tranquility. The island is a UNESCO World Heritage Site known for its ancient rock-cut caves, dedicated to Lord Shiva.

Mid-Morning: Explore the magnificent Elephanta Caves, which date back to the 5th to 8th centuries. Marvel at the intricate carvings, sculptures, and architecture that depict Hindu mythology and legends. The main cave, also known as the Great Cave, is the most impressive and houses the famous Trimurti sculpture of Lord Shiva.

Afternoon: After immersing yourselves in the history and culture of the caves, take a break for a picnic lunch amidst the natural beauty of Elephanta Island. You can enjoy some local snacks or pack a lunch from home to savor with your family.

Late Afternoon: After lunch, take a leisurely stroll around the island to soak in the serene atmosphere and enjoy the scenic views. You may encounter playful monkeys or colorful birds along the way, adding to the charm of the experience.

Evening: Head back to the ferry terminal and catch a return ferry to the Gateway of India as the sun begins to set. The evening light casting a golden glow over the water makes for a picturesque end to your day trip.

As you sail back to Mumbai, reflect on the wonders you discovered at Elephanta Caves and the memories you created with your family. It's a day well spent exploring history, nature, and bonding with your loved ones.
